site stats

Get stack trace c#

WebApr 9, 2024 · Don't use dotnet.exe for projects that target 4.x. It is meant to support .NET5+ programs, ones that target coreclr. Afaik there is no formal publish procedure for 4.x, … WebApr 26, 2024 · StackTrace callStack = new StackTrace (); And to then access a specific stack frame: StackFrame frame = callStack.GetFrame (1); Share Follow answered Nov 5, 2009 at 7:08 Wim 12k 1 34 56 Add a comment 1 http://msdn.microsoft.com/en-us/library/system.diagnostics.stacktrace.aspx From MSDN:

c# - Mono.Security.Protocol.Tls.TlsException:缓冲区不足

WebOct 25, 2012 · Line numbers will be included in the stack trace if the library which generated the exception is compiled with debug symbols. This can be a separate file (*.pdb) or embedded in the library. For .NET Core, .NET 5 and later, to have full exception line numbers in release builds, configure the project as follows: WebMar 13, 2024 · There are two ways to download and install dotnet-stack: dotnet global tool: To install the latest release version of the dotnet-stack NuGet package, use the dotnet … companies for business https://carriefellart.com

Logging and tracing - .NET Microsoft Learn

Web5 hours ago · This is the part of the code that fails (values changed to hide the real values). var factory = new ConnectionFactory () { Uri = new Uri ("amqp://user:pass@localhost:5672/vhost"), }; And this is where the error is thrown: using (var connection = factory.CreateConnection ()) c# azure-functions rabbitmq Share Follow … Web5 hours ago · I'm using the C# RabbitMQ.Client libraries. However when I call the CreateConnection() method . Stack Overflow. About; Products For Teams; ... --- End of … WebMay 5, 2024 · Trace System.Diagnostics.Trace and System.Diagnostics.Debug are .NET's oldest logging APIs. These classes have flexible configuration APIs and a large … companies for civil engineering freshers

C# Program to Get Current Stack Trace Information Using …

Category:Reading .Net Stack Trace in C# - iditect.com

Tags:Get stack trace c#

Get stack trace c#

c# - Retrieving the calling method name from within a method - Stack …

WebJun 3, 2009 · Using the Call Stack Window. To open the Call Stack window in Visual Studio, from the Debug menu, choose Windows>Call Stack. To set the local context to a particular row in the stack trace display, double … WebEnvironment.StackTrace or System.Diagnostics.StackTrace if you need a more convenient (i.e. not string) representation. Yes ... StackTrace stackTrace = new StackTrace (); // …

Get stack trace c#

Did you know?

WebJan 11, 2014 · 3 Answers Sorted by: 21 The d__5 portion is a prefix that is generated by the C# compiler to keep the construct unique from other generated members / types. In this case the d prefix means that it is an iterator or async method generated class ( d is used for both). The number is just incremented for every name that is generated Share WebOct 30, 2024 · For example, is the stack trace you are looking at the invocation adjacent to your original calling thread thus you would need to find the other stack (if awaiting). Executing in Dataflow block vs. awaiting in a function show different stacktraces.

WebApr 11, 2024 · This exception was originally thrown at this call stack: StackOverflow.CSharp.Example1.Get() in Example.cs StackOverflow.CSharp.Example1.Main.AnonymousMethod__0_0() in Example.cs However, when Example2 throws the exception, the stacktrace is reduced and does not show … WebIf you are catching exceptions, the Exception object contains the stack trace: Exception.StackTrace. Also, you have access to it with Environment.StackTrace. In the code below there is also an event handler for unhandled exceptions which will write the exception, including the stack trace, to the event log.

WebThe StackTrace property is overridden in classes that require control over the stack trace content or format. By default, the stack trace is captured immediately before an exception object is thrown. Use StackTrace to get stack trace information when no exception is being thrown. Applies to See also StackTrace WebMar 13, 2024 · To collect a trace using dotnet-trace, it needs to be run as the same user as the user running the target process or as root. Otherwise, the tool will fail to establish a …

WebJul 25, 2010 · StackTrace st = new StackTrace (ex, true); //Get the first stack frame StackFrame frame = st.GetFrame (0); //Get the file name string fileName = frame.GetFileName (); //Get the method name string methodName = frame.GetMethod ().Name; //Get the line number from the stack frame int line = frame.GetFileLineNumber …

WebThe stack trace tells us that the exception occurred on line 42 of MyClass.cs. We can also see that MyMethod() was called from the Main() method in Program.cs on line 14. To read and interpret a stack trace in C#, you can use the StackTrace class and its associated StackFrame and MethodBase classes. Here's an example code snippet that ... eating placesWebStack Overflow (and the web in general) is filled with too many unformatted .NET stack traces. Using elmah.io's stack trace formatter, you can pretty print and either copy or … companies for college studentsWebOct 27, 2016 · To get the line numbers in the StackTrace, you need to have the correct debug information (PDB files) alongside your dlls/exes. To generate the the debug information, set the option in Project Properties -> Build -> Advanced -> Debug Info:. Setting it to full should suffice (see the Advanced Build Settings Dialog Box docs for what the … companies for bonds